Answer:
The first option, "The more mass an object has, the greater the gravitational pull. "
Explanation:
Newton's Law of Gravity states that [tex]F_G=\frac{Gm_1m_2}{r^{2}}[/tex], where G is the gravitational constant, [tex]m_1[/tex] and [tex]m_2[/tex] are the masses of the two objects, and r is the distance between the objects' centers. Because the objects' masses are in the fraction's numerator, they are directly proportional to [tex]F_G[/tex], and increasing the mass of one or both objects increases the gravitational pull.
